Important Legal Action for Investors in RxSight, Inc. Amidst Declining Stock Prices

A significant opportunity has arisen for investors of RxSight, Inc. (NASDAQ: RXST) who may have suffered financial losses due to the company's declining stock performance. A class action lawsuit has been initiated by Wolf Haldenstein Adler Freeman & Herz LLP, which aims to represent individuals or entities who purchased RxSight's securities during the relevant timeframe. This class period spans from November 7, 2024, to July 8, 2025, during which notable financial discrepancies were revealed by the company.

On July 8, 2025, RxSight disclosed preliminary results for the second quarter of 2025, revealing stark declines in sales of its flagship product, the Light Delivery Device (LDD). Furthermore, the company reported a significant drop in the utilization of its light adjustable intraocular lenses, accompanied by an overall revenue shortfall. As a direct consequence of these disclosures, RxSight was forced to reduce its revenue guidance for the entire year by approximately $42.5 million.

The CEO of RxSight, Ronald Kurtz, indicated that these drops were primarily due to 'adoption challenges,' signifying that their products failed to gain traction in the marketplace. This troubling revelation resulted in a drastic decrease in their stock price, plummeting by $4.84, or nearly 37.84%, landing at $7.95 per share the following day, July 9, 2025.
